Abstract

Method of manufacturing a multi-component glass cylindrical part comprising the operations of providing a vertical cylindrical cavity lined with porous membranes whose inside dimensions are very slightly larger than those of the glass cylindrical part and in which can slide a cylindrical pedestal, providing a seed mass of the glass on the pedestal, heating the seed mass until it melts, injecting a gas continuously into the porous membranes to form and maintain a layer of gas between the porous membranes and the molten seed mass preventing any contact between the molten seed mass and the porous membranes, feeding the molten seed mass from the top of the cavity by continuously dispensing a powder made up of the components of the glass, varying the composition of the powder as the cylindrical part is formed, so that the glass cylindrical part has a composition that varies in the longitudinal direction, and lowering the pedestal as the cylindrical part is formed.
